Crisis looms at Offa Poly over selection of rector - lecturers

Date: 2016-04-18

Some lecturers of the Federal Polytechnic Offa, in Kwara State on Sunday raised the alarm that crisis was looming in the institution over the selection or appointment of the next Rector of the Polytechnic.

But the Polytechnic’s Public Relations Officer, Mr. Ladi Badmus said there was no threat of crisis in the institution over the choice of the next rector of the polytechnic.

The lecturers, under the aegis of Concerned staff of the Federal Polytechnic Offa , during a media briefing in Ilorin, the Kwara State capital  alleged that the process  for the selection of Rector at the Federal Polytechnic Offa  was faulty, bias and pre – determined to favour a particular candidate, who currently is the acting rector of the institution, Mrs. Ayo Olaosebikan.

The spokesperson of the group, Mr. Tajudeen Ayokunle  called on the Minister of Education, Adamu Adamu, and  the  Minister of State for Education, Prof Anthony Onwuka, to personally conduct an independent critical analysis of the whole process vis-à-vis the advertisement for the position of Rector of the Polytechnic, which he claimed, stated the qualifications and qualities for eligibility of candidates for the post.

According to him, Olaosebikan does not have the appropriate and requsitie qualification for the post.

He opined that  corruption is not limited to stealing money, official stealing, adding that the alleged compromise of the selection process on the appointment of the Rector is a clear case of official corruption.

He warned that while President Muhammadu Buhari’s administration was busy with the ‘Change’ mantra, the anti – corruption crusade of the administration should not be dainted by administrators or people who are supposed to be agents of change.

 Ayokunle said, “Olaosebikan does not hold degree in any of the discipline offered in the Polytechnic as stipulated in the advert duely signed personally by the Registrar of the Polytechnic for the post of Rector. She had professional Master Degree in Communication Arts from University of Ibadan and not Academic Degree.

“How come then that a candidate with such degree was short listed, supported and penciled down for appointment as Rector of Federal Polytechnic  Offa.  Likewise Professional Master Degree such as MCA and others are not acceptable in academics.  Why this double standard by those who are to promote positive change under current political dispensation?
“In view of aforementioned facts it is clear that crisis is looming at the Federal Polytechnic Offa on the appointment of new Rector.”

 Badmus said the polytechnic had continued to witness peace and academic progress.

He stated that the process for the selection of the rector was not biased and faulty, adding that there was attempt to give undue privilege to Olaosebikan.

According to him, Olaosebikan is eminently qualified for the post.
He said,   “For the records, I wish to restate that the Acting Rector, Dr. Ayodele Olaosebikan bagged her first degree in English, Masters in Communication Arts and PhD in Communications.
“Since she became the Rector of the Polytechnic in acting capacity, the Polytechnic has continued to experience tranquility and maintained highly conducive academic atmosphere.”
